独立光伏发电系统中双向变换器的软起动策略
Two-phase soft start strategy for bi-directional DC-DC converter in solar cell stand-alone photovoltaic power system
【摘要】 双向变换器在太阳能独立光伏发电系统中属于两端"源"的运用场合,采用传统的软起动方法,由于功率开关管互补导通,会从输出端"源"引入反向电感电流,导致变换器损坏。为了实现双向变换器在两端"源"情况下的开机软起动,提出了一种新颖的双向变换器两段式软起动方法,通过对主控管和被控管实施软起动,避免产生反向电感电流,该方法也适用于一族的双向变换器。最后给出了实验结果,验证了两端"源"双向变换器两段式软起动方法的有效性和正确性。
【Abstract】 Bi-directional converter applied to solar cell stand-alone photovoltaic power system belongs to the double sources application.Due to complemented operation of switches in bi-directional converter,traditional soft start method will give rise to large inverse inductor current from the output source at double sources application,and result in damage of converter.This paper proposes a novel soft start method-two-phase soft start method to achieve soft start for bi-directional converter of double sources.By implementing soft start of both active switch and passive switch,two-phase soft start method can realize bi-directional converter soft start at double sources application,avoiding inverse inductor current.Two-phase soft start method applies to a series of bi-directional converter.Experimental results are finally given to verify the effectiveness and validity of two-phase soft start method for bi-directional converter of double sources.
